Victus by HP 15.6 inch Gaming Laptop 15-fa2000 (A8VY0AV)
Microsoft Windows 11

I have a question regarding my notebook, model 15-fa2000. I checked inside and noticed a second SSD slot. I'd like to know if this second slot is functional and can be used 

 

Is the second M.2 slot enabled and functional? 

and What type of M.2 SSDs are compatible with my laptop

 

1 REPLY 1
HP Recommended

@kokomanjjk,

 

This HP document indicates that 15-fa2xxx models come with two M.2 slots with each slot supporting a gen4 NVMe SSD, so I don't see any reasons your secondary M.2 slot is not functioning.

Victus by HP 15.6 inch Gaming Laptop 15-fa2000 series specifications | HP® Support

 

Generally, M.2 NVMe SSDs have no capacity limit. You can install a gen4 NVMe SSD of any size you want, 1 TB, 2 TB or more. Just be sure that it is single-sided and doesn't come with a heatsink to ensure it fits in the M.2 slot.

 

If you install an NVMe SSD in the second slot for data storage, you need to initialize the drive first.
